"Seventeen stories by seventeen brilliant writers, inspired by seventeen paintings. That was the formula for Lawrence Block's two ground-breaking anthologies, In sunlight or in shadow and Alive in shape and color, and it's on glorious display here once again... This time the paintings are exclusively the work of American artists, and the roster includes Harvey Dunn, John Steuart Curry, Reginald Marsh, Thomas Hart Benton, Helen Frankenthaler, Winslow Homer, Rockwell Kent, Grant Wood, and Andy Warhol. ' ...[A] collection, with widely divergent stories united by theme and culture, and--no surprise--beautifully illustrated with full-color reproductions of the seventeen paintings. Including stories by: Sara Paretsky, Jan Burke, Warren Moore, Patricia Abbott, Christa Faust, Jerome Charyn, Barry Malzberg, Scott Frank, Brendan DuBois, Tom Franklin, Gary Phillips, Charles Ardai, Micah Nathan, Janice Eidus, John Sandford, Jane Hamilton, and Lawrence Block."--

Little Virginia and Quaker Meadows : a story of the John Cooper family, 1780 Burke County, NC / by Baker, Patricia Cooper,author.(CARDINAL)632535;
Includes bibliographical references (pages 365-366)."Before there was Morganton, there was a village known as Alder Springs. Virginia Rose Cooper and her family wanted to help build a real town for the settlers there, but a war was in the way. The Cooper tavern had its own role to play in the survival of their newly born country during the Tory raids and the War for Independence. How could the John Cooper family help the Overmountain Men on their way to King's Mountain where these brave men would turn the tide of the war? How could the youngest girl in the family be of any help at all?"--Page 4 of cover.

The way I see it : Tory troubles according to Joseph Cooper--patriot! : a companion book to Little Virginia and Quaker Meadows / by Baker, Patricia Cooper,author.(CARDINAL)632535;
"The way I see it is a companion to the book Little Virginia and Quaker Meadows. These two volumes tell a fictional account of the historical John Cooper family of Burke County, NC. Through the eyes of the youngest son, Little Joe, we witness the coming of the Overmountain Men on their way to the Battle of King's Mountain. But war is mroe than the battlefield. At home, the Coopera tolerated wartime hardships such as Tory invasions and a life with limited goods from British imports"--Page 4 of cover.
